What are some DIY methods to test for mold at home?
While professional mold testing provides the most accurate results, several DIY methods can give you a preliminary indication of mold presence in your home. These methods include visual inspections, the bleach test, and surface sampling with tape or swabs that can be analyzed under a microscope. Keep in mind that these methods are not foolproof and may not identify hidden mold growth, so consider professional testing for definitive results or if you have health concerns.
A thorough visual inspection is the first step. Look for visible mold growth on walls, ceilings, around windows and pipes, and in damp areas like bathrooms and basements. Pay attention to any musty or earthy odors, as these can indicate mold even if it's not immediately visible. Use a flashlight to check dark or hard-to-reach areas. Remember that mold can come in various colors, including black, green, white, and brown. However, color alone isn't sufficient to identify mold type – laboratory analysis is needed for that. The bleach test can help differentiate between mold and mildew from dirt or staining. Apply a small amount of diluted bleach (mix 1 part bleach with 16 parts water) to the suspected area. If the dark spot lightens or disappears within a few minutes, it's likely mildew. Mold, on the other hand, may not change color significantly. Be cautious when using bleach and always wear gloves and eye protection and ensure adequate ventilation. Test in an inconspicuous area first to avoid damaging the surface. Finally, you can collect surface samples using clear tape or cotton swabs. Firmly press a piece of clear tape onto the suspected moldy surface, then carefully place the tape onto a clean, clear plastic bag or a glass slide. Alternatively, swab the area with a damp cotton swab, then seal the swab in a plastic bag. These samples can be visually inspected under a magnifying glass or taken to a laboratory for microscopic analysis. Home mold test kits offer a limited and often inaccurate assessment of mold presence compared to professional mold testing. While they can indicate the *presence* of mold spores, they often fail to identify the specific types of mold, accurately quantify the mold spore concentration, and, critically, locate the source of the mold growth within your home.
Home mold test kits usually involve collecting surface samples (like tape lifts) or air samples using a petri dish and allowing mold to grow. The primary issue is that these kits only detect mold where you've actively sampled. If mold is hidden behind walls, under flooring, or in hard-to-reach areas, the kit won't detect it. Furthermore, many kits only identify mold down to the genus level (e.g., *Aspergillus* or *Penicillium*), which doesn't help determine the potential health risks. Professional testing, on the other hand, involves visual inspections by trained professionals who can identify potential mold growth areas, use specialized equipment to measure humidity and moisture levels, and collect air and surface samples from multiple locations, including hidden areas. Professional mold testing uses laboratory analysis, which provides a comprehensive report detailing the specific mold species present, their concentrations, and potential health implications. This detailed information is crucial for developing an effective remediation plan. While home kits may seem like a cost-effective initial step, relying solely on them can lead to misdiagnosis, incomplete remediation, and continued exposure to harmful mold, ultimately costing more time and money in the long run. When testing for mold in your house, prioritize areas with visible mold growth, locations with musty odors, and places prone to moisture or water damage. This includes bathrooms, kitchens, basements, attics, areas around leaky pipes or roofs, windowsills, and spaces behind drywall or wallpaper.
To elaborate, mold thrives in damp, poorly ventilated environments. Therefore, any area that experiences frequent moisture, condensation, or leaks should be considered a high-priority testing zone. Bathrooms, with their showers and sinks, are prime candidates. Kitchens are also susceptible due to cooking activities and potential plumbing issues. Basements, often below ground level, are prone to dampness, while attics can suffer from roof leaks. Walls and ceilings around windows, especially those facing north or lacking proper insulation, can accumulate condensation and foster mold growth. Visible mold is an obvious indicator, but even in the absence of visual signs, a persistent musty or earthy odor can suggest hidden mold growth. Don't ignore these smells. In these cases, non-invasive testing, such as air sampling, can be useful. Consider also areas that have experienced past water damage even if they appear dry now; mold can still be present and active behind surfaces. Mold typically smells musty, earthy, or like decaying leaves. Identifying mold by scent requires recognizing these characteristic odors, especially in damp or poorly ventilated areas like bathrooms, basements, or around leaky pipes. The strength of the smell can indicate the severity of the mold problem, but even a faint musty odor warrants investigation.
While the exact scent can vary depending on the type of mold and the materials it's growing on, the common thread is an unpleasant, stale, and sometimes damp odor. This is because mold releases microbial volatile organic compounds (MVOCs) as it breaks down organic matter. These MVOCs are responsible for the distinctive smells we associate with mold. The smell might be more noticeable after rain or when humidity levels are high, as moisture encourages mold growth and the release of these compounds. However, relying solely on smell isn't a foolproof method for mold detection. Some molds don't produce a strong odor, and the smell can be masked by other scents in the environment. Additionally, other issues like stagnant water or decaying organic matter can mimic the smell of mold. Therefore, if you detect a musty odor, it's crucial to combine the scent test with visual inspection for mold growth and checking for signs of water damage. Mold exposure can lead to a variety of health problems, primarily affecting the respiratory system. Common symptoms include nasal stuffiness, throat irritation, coughing or wheezing, eye irritation, or skin irritation. More severe reactions, like fever and shortness of breath, can occur in individuals with underlying health conditions such as asthma or weakened immune systems. You should be concerned anytime you see visible mold growth, detect a musty odor, or experience persistent allergy-like symptoms, especially if these symptoms lessen when you are away from your home.
Mold spores are present virtually everywhere, but problems arise when they find a moist environment indoors where they can proliferate. Exposure occurs through inhalation, ingestion (rarely), or skin contact. The type of mold, the amount of exposure, and an individual's sensitivity all play a role in the severity of the health effects. Certain types of molds, like *Stachybotrys chartarum* (often called "black mold"), are known to produce mycotoxins, but even common molds can trigger allergic reactions or exacerbate asthma. The very young, the elderly, and those with compromised immune systems are generally more vulnerable to the adverse effects of mold exposure. People with existing respiratory conditions, like asthma or chronic obstructive pulmonary disease (COPD), are also at higher risk. It's important to address mold issues promptly to minimize exposure and prevent potential health problems. Whether you clean mold yourself or hire a professional depends largely on the size and location of the mold growth, and your own health and sensitivity to mold. Small, contained areas (less than about 10 square feet) of mold growth on non-porous surfaces like tiles or sealed wood can often be cleaned yourself with appropriate precautions. However, larger infestations, mold in hard-to-reach places like inside walls or HVAC systems, or if you have respiratory problems or sensitivities to mold, it is best to hire a qualified mold remediation professional.
When dealing with mold, safety is paramount. Even small amounts of mold can trigger allergic reactions, asthma attacks, and other health problems in susceptible individuals. If you choose to clean it yourself, always wear personal protective equipment (PPE) such as gloves, a respirator mask rated N-95 or higher, and eye protection. Isolate the affected area to prevent the spread of mold spores to other parts of your home. Use appropriate cleaning solutions, typically a mixture of water and a mild detergent or a commercially available mold cleaner, and ensure thorough drying of the cleaned surface to prevent regrowth. Hiring a professional mold remediation company offers several advantages. These professionals have the training, experience, and equipment to safely and effectively remove mold infestations of any size. They can identify the source of the moisture problem that is fueling the mold growth and address it to prevent future recurrence. Furthermore, they can conduct air quality testing to ensure that the mold spores have been properly removed after the remediation process. Preventing mold growth after testing requires addressing the underlying cause of moisture and maintaining a clean, dry environment. This includes fixing leaks, improving ventilation, controlling humidity, and regularly cleaning areas prone to mold.
After testing for mold, and ideally after remediating any existing mold, the focus shifts to proactive prevention. Mold thrives in moist environments, so controlling moisture is paramount. Regularly inspect your home for leaks, especially around plumbing, roofs, and windows. Repair any leaks immediately. Use exhaust fans in bathrooms and kitchens to remove moisture generated from showering and cooking. Consider using a dehumidifier in damp areas like basements or crawl spaces to maintain humidity levels between 30% and 50%. This range is ideal for preventing mold growth. Beyond moisture control, good ventilation is crucial. Open windows regularly to allow fresh air to circulate. Ensure proper airflow within your home by not blocking vents or registers. Regularly clean areas prone to mold growth, such as bathrooms, kitchens, and laundry rooms, using mold-killing cleaning products. Promptly clean up any spills and dry any wet surfaces. Consider using mold-resistant paint in areas prone to moisture, like bathrooms. Finally, regularly inspect and clean your gutters to ensure proper water drainage away from your foundation.
